Q: Is 101,269,016 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 101,269,016 is a composite number.

Why is 101,269,016 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 101,269,016 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 41 59 82 118 164 236 328 472 2,419 4,838 5,233 9,676 10,466 19,352 20,932 41,864 214,553 308,747 429,106 617,494 858,212 1,234,988 1,716,424 2,469,976 12,658,627 25,317,254 50,634,508 and 101,269,016, with no remainder.

Since 101,269,016 cannot be divided by just 1 and 101,269,016, it is a composite number.
